Machine Shop Manager

Location:-Gloucestershire

Hours:-Full Time

Salary:-Competitive, depending on experience

Key Responsibilities of a Machine Shop Manager:

  • Lead and manage a busy CNC machining department operating across multiple shifts
  • Oversee production performance, ensuring quality, delivery, safety and efficiency targets are achieved
  • Manage and develop production supervisors, engineers and machining personnel
  • Drive improvements in machine utilisation, workflow efficiency and manufacturing performance
  • Work closely with Manufacturing Engineering teams to optimise machining methods, tooling strategies and production processes
  • Monitor key operational metrics including output, labour utilisation, downtime and production costs
  • Support production planning and capacity management activities
  • Lead continuous improvement initiatives across the machine shop
  • Investigate manufacturing issues, supporting root cause analysis and corrective actions
  • Support the introduction of new machinery, technology and manufacturing processes
  • Maintain high standards of quality, housekeeping and workplace organisation
  • Recruit, train, mentor and develop team members
  • Conduct performance reviews and support employee development plans
  • Collaborate with Planning, Quality, Purchasing and Engineering teams to achieve business objectives
  • Provide operational reporting and performance updates to senior management

Key Skills of a Machine Shop Manager:

  • Apprentice trained or qualified within Mechanical or Manufacturing Engineering
  • Proven experience managing CNC machining operations within a precision engineering or advanced manufacturing environment
  • Strong technical knowledge of CNC machining processes, including milling, turning and EDM
  • Experience leading production teams within a fast-paced manufacturing environment
  • Good understanding of production planning, manufacturing KPIs and continuous improvement methodologies
  • Strong leadership, communication and organisational skills
  • Commercial awareness with the ability to balance quality, cost and delivery requirements
  • Proactive problem-solving skills with a hands-on management approach
  • Experience using ERP/MRP systems and Microsoft Office applications
